This music section is dedicated to the memory of Pat Ryan, 
whose passion for Irish music, culture and history inspired many people in northern Minnesota. 

         Eric Carlson, of the Minnesota-Irish band "The Gaels,"  inherited Pat's drum and plays it still. 
He and many others  who were inspired by, or mentored by Pat, contributed to this film by playing in different ways--

some played music for the soundtrack, some played pirate...but we all play for you, Pat.
